AccessListener
class AccessListener implements ListenerInterface
AccessListener enforces access control rules.
Methods
__construct(TokenStorageInterface $tokenStorage, AccessDecisionManagerInterface $accessDecisionManager, AccessMapInterface $map, AuthenticationManagerInterface $authManager) | ||
handle(GetResponseEvent $event) Handles access authorization. |
Details
__construct(TokenStorageInterface $tokenStorage, AccessDecisionManagerInterface $accessDecisionManager, AccessMapInterface $map, AuthenticationManagerInterface $authManager)
Parameters
TokenStorageInterface | $tokenStorage | |
AccessDecisionManagerInterface | $accessDecisionManager | |
AccessMapInterface | $map | |
AuthenticationManagerInterface | $authManager |
handle(GetResponseEvent $event)
Handles access authorization.
Parameters
GetResponseEvent | $event |
Exceptions
AccessDeniedException | |
AuthenticationCredentialsNotFoundException |
© 2004–2017 Fabien Potencier
Licensed under the MIT License.
http://api.symfony.com/4.0/Symfony/Component/Security/Http/Firewall/AccessListener.html